About the Family Reading Program

The Nevada State Library, Archives & Public Records partnered with the Northern Nevada Literacy Council (NNLC) to offer workshops in northern and southern Nevada to introduced librarians, library staff, and community partners to the Family Reading Program (FRP). The FRP works with children and parents to improve literacy and model good family literacy behaviors for the home. By working with families, the FRP will build strong literacy-related habits that will achieve the goal of doubling the number of children who read proficiently after the third grade.
